Team Dialog: Environment Matters

Persuasive Powerhouse

Going off site has the psychological advantage of distance from the daily work too, encouraging minds to be open and more creative. A quiet room will promote their creative abilities, and open the space for conversation. What else have you noticed about the environment that promotes team dialog?

Note to c-suite: flaunt your learning and development | Aspire-CS

Persuasive Powerhouse

Suggestions for C-suite executives Be open about your own learning and development. You are creating an environment that values invincibility and downplays learning. The upside of your openness about your learning may be an increased focus on creativity, risk taking and ongoing learning.
